Artist's Description

Publication: New Yorker

Image Type: Cartoon

Date: March 1st, 2010

Caption: "I didn't raise you to steal tacky crap."

Description: A robber talks to his adolescent robber son, who is about to stuff a cat clock into his bag of loot.
